Bridge Snapshot: 745TH TANK BTLN RD

The 745TH TANK BTLN RD bridge in Hardin, Kentucky carries 745TH TANK BTLN RD over CEDAR CREEK. It was built in 2010, making it 16 years old today. The structure is built primarily of prestressed concrete and spans 1 section, stretching 12.3 meters (40 feet) end to end. Daily traffic averages 20 vehicles, placing it in the lower-traffic tier of Kentucky bridges. It is owned and maintained by NASA.

The latest FHWA inspection records show superstructure at 7/9, substructure at 6/9. The weakest component sits in fair condition. None of this bridge's reported major components fall into the Poor condition range. Its NBI inventory load rating is 78.3 metric tons.
